This recipe is also really flexible. You can use chicken instead of ground beef and maybe even switch up the cheese. I used shredded mild Cheddar but I’m sure it would taste great with the kick from some Pepper Jack. Give it try and let me know what you think!

Comfort Casserole
 
Author:

Ingredients
  • 1 pound ground beef
  • 1 onion, chopped
  • 1 (6-8 oz.) package of egg noodles
  • 1 package of frozen mixed vegetables
  • 1 (16 oz.) can Cream of Mushroom soup
  • 1 (16 oz.) can Cream of Chicken soup
  • 1-1/2 cups sour cream
  • 2 cups shredded cheese
  • 1 tsp. dried parsley
  • 1 tsp. garlic powder
  • salt and pepper to taste
  • Additional shredded cheese to top casserole if desired

Instructions
  1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ees.
  2. Brown the ground beef with the chopped onions until meat is no longer pink. Drain and set aside.
  3. Cook egg noodles according to directions. Add frozen vegetables during the last 5 minutes of boiling. Drain and set aside.
  4. In a separate mixing bowl, combine soups with sour cream.
  5. Add ground beef and onions to soup mixture.
  6. Add noodles and mixed vegetables.
  7. Stir in shredded cheese, parsley,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
  8. Pour into 9×13 pan or casserole dish.
  9. Bake at 350 degrees for 30 minutes.
  10. For added cheesiness, top with additional shredded cheese and put back into the oven until cheese is melted.
